The contract is a Justification for Other than Full and Open Competition (JOFOC) for comprehensive medical services at the Federal Correctional Institution (FCI) Talladega in Alabama, covering the interim period from May 1, 2026, to June 30, 2026, with an estimated total cost of $400,500. The award is sole-source to Seven Corners, Inc., the incumbent contractor, based on the determination that it is the only responsible source capable of ensuring uninterrupted medical care for inmates without disruption, due to its existing security clearances, provider credentialing, operational network, and five years of continuous service at the facility. The procurement is authorized under FAR Subpart 6.103-1(b) and 41 U.S.C. § 3304(a)(1), citing sole-source justification through the absence of alternative providers and the critical need for service continuity, with no competitive solicitation conducted. Services include inpatient and outpatient medical care, dental and mental health services, diagnostic imaging, prosthetics, and orthotics, delivered both on-site and through community-based providers using a monthly firm-fixed-unit-price purchase order structure based on prior contract rates from Option Year Four of contract 15B31319D00000001. No formal evaluation factors, contract clauses, packaging requirements, inspection criteria, or detailed pricing line items are specified, as the acquisition is interim and non-competitive by necessity. The contracting activity is the Department of Justice’s Federal Bureau of Prisons, managed by the Field Acquisition Office in Grand Prairie, Texas, with Omar Sanchez listed as the primary point of contact. All providers must complete security clearance packages within 30 days of award, with actual onsite access contingent upon clearance processing completion. The interim contract is expressly temporary, requiring a new competitively awarded indefinite delivery/requirements contract to be in place by June 30, 2026, to ensure long-term compliance with federal procurement standards. No socioeconomic, small business, or unique entity identification data is provided for the contractor, and no representations, certifications, or contractual clauses beyond the justification are included.
